The Security and Exchange
Commission of Nigeria has on Tuesday notified the public of the suspension of
Stanbic IBTC Holding Plc’s N20.$bn Rights Issue, pending the conclusion of
investigation by the Financial Reporting Council of Nigeria into allegations of
financial impropriety by the group.
The commission explained in a notice published on its
website that it suspended the rights issue after it was notified of the
investigation.

This is to inform the investing public (particularly
the shareholders of Stanbic IBTC Holding Company Plc) that the proposed rights
issue earlier approved by the Commission is hereby put on hold in view of
letters received from the National Office for Technology Acquisition and
Promotion (NOTAP), the Central Bank of Nigeria (CBN) as well as the Financial
Reporting Council (FRC). The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) has also
been notified of an ongoing investigation by the FRC on the financial
statements of Stanbic IBTC Holding Plc.
In view of these, the rights issue exercise has been suspended until proper resolution of issues raised.
